Web Application Exploits
SQL injection, IDOR, XSS, and authentication or authorization bypasses in web apps
Mobile App Vulnerabilities
Insecure data storage, API vulnerabilities, and reverse engineering
API Security Flaws
Broken authentication, excessive data exposure, and injection attacks
Desktop Application Attacks
Buffer overflows, privilege escalation, and malware injection

How often should startups perform penetration testing?
1-4 times per year, at key milestones: before major releases, after significant code changes, and before fundraising. Scale to quarterly as you grow and handle more sensitive data.

What's the difference between automated scanning and manual penetration testing?
Automated scanning finds known vulnerabilities quickly but misses business logic flaws.
Manual testing uses human expertise to find complex vulnerabilities, chain attacks, and test real-world scenarios that scanners miss. It's like the difference between checking if your door is locked vs. testing if someone can actually break in.
